Output 43caa6984a24a67df54dcd081ba2babd2a4e8db93b9d0dc398fcbb37cad059d1:0

value
51471
script pubkey
OP_0 OP_PUSHBYTES_20 8e139a520c3e8abe514bea76a564725b7951dadd
address
bc1q3cfe55sv869tu52tafm22erjtdu4rkkaarlrn3
transaction
43caa6984a24a67df54dcd081ba2babd2a4e8db93b9d0dc398fcbb37cad059d1
spent
true